WitrynaWe derived the Z-Transform for the impulse function δ [ n] as δ [ n] ∘ − − − ∙ Z 1 ≜ Δ ( z) When applying this input X ( z) to the filter with impulse response H ( z), the output Y ( z) is (5) Y ( z) = X ( z) H ( z) = 1 H ( z) In other words, the response to an impulse input, is simply the transfer function H ( z) itself. Witryna31 sty 2024 · The Z-transform is a mathematical tool which is used to convert the difference equations in discrete time domain into the algebraic equations in z-domain. Mathematically, if x ( n) is a discrete time function, then its Z-transform is defined as, Z [ x ( n)] = X ( z) = ∑ n = − ∞ ∞ x ( n) z − n.
